Reduced maintenance

frost free fridge freezers in your freezer can lead to a variety of issues, such as unpleasant smells and freezer burn. The good news is that a few simple steps can help you avoid freezing frost and keep your food fresher for longer.

The first step to prevent frost from your freezer is to make sure that the door gasket is working properly. Simple tests will reveal whether the gasket is sealing correctly. To do this, simply put a piece of paper (a dollar bill works perfectly) halfway in the freezer door and close it. If the paper slides out, the gasket isn't sealing as tightly as it should be.

You can decrease the likelihood of ice building up within your freezer by keeping it far away from devices that emit heat, like ovens and heaters. This will keep the air dry and cool. Utilize a fan to circulate air in your refrigerator. This will keep the temperature consistent and will prevent the formation of ice.
